Like a Dragon Gaiden Please Photograph Fukupi

In the "Like a Dragon Gaiden: The Man Who Erased His Name" game, there's a side mission called "Please Photograph Fukupi." During the fourth chapter, Kiryu encounters a man in South Shofukucho searching for a picture of Fukupi-Chan, the clown mascot scattered around The Castle. The player must head to the Castle, locate a specific spot marked on the map, and capture a photo of a large clown head statue situated to the right of the casino. 

Fukupi-Chan is a prominent character with statues, costumes, and merchandise spread throughout The Castle. After taking the required photo, players return to the quest giver to complete the mission. Where to Find and Photograph Fukupi?

 In the game "Like a Dragon Gaiden," the mission "Please Photograph Fukupi-chan" requires players to find and capture a photo of Fukupi-Chan, a peculiar clown-like mascot. 

  • Location: Head to Castle Central Street in the Castle area. This is the main street that stretches ahead from the helipad when you first arrive at the Castle with Akame.
  • Search Along the Left Side: As you walk down Castle Central Street, keep an eye on your left side. Fukupi-Chan is located near the end of the street, just before you reach some steps and pass through the Twin Ogre Gate.
  • Camera Prompt: To make things easy, bring up your in-game camera as you walk along the street. Point it in the general direction of Fukupi-Chan, and a prompt will appear on-screen when you have enough of the target in view.
  • Taking the Photo: Ensure you are close enough to the clown statue to trigger the "take photos" prompt. Snap a picture of Fukupi-Chan using your in-game camera.
  • Quest Completion: After capturing the photo, return to Sotenbori and present it to the quest giver, the "Man Admiring The Underground World." As a reward for completing the mission, you will receive 500 Akame Points and 20,000 yen.
  • Despite the quest giver residing in Sotenbori, the photo must be taken at the Castle. Following these steps will help you successfully locate and photograph Fukupi-Chan, earning you the specified rewards for this entertaining side mission.

Like a Dragon Gaiden

"Like a Dragon Gaiden: The Man Who Erased His Name" is an action-adventure video game developed by Ryu Ga Gotoku Studio and published by Sega. It serves as a spin-off within the Yakuza series, set between the events of "Yakuza 6: The Song of Life" (2016), "Yakuza: Like a Dragon" (2020), and "Like a Dragon: Infinite Wealth" (2024). The game takes the spotlight back to the series' original hero, Kazuma Kiryu, who assumes the role of a secret agent in a new adventure unfolding in Osaka and Yokohama.

This installment offers players a chance to delve into Kiryu's world once more, experiencing his escapades and encounters as he navigates this clandestine journey. With gameplay available on various platforms, including PlayStation 4, PlayStation 5, Windows, Xbox One, and Xbox Series X/S, "Like a Dragon Gaiden" promises an engaging experience, bringing back the beloved character and introducing a new story for fans of the Yakuza series to enjoy.

Like a Dragon Gaiden Gameplay

"Like a Dragon Gaiden'' offers an intriguing gameplay experience with players taking control of Kazuma Kiryu. The game's settings include the Sotenbori district in Osaka and the Isezaki Ijincho district in Yokohama. These locales provide a diverse and immersive backdrop for the game's events. Additionally, players can explore a third location called the Castle, serving as a hub area for various side activities and missions.

In terms of gameplay styles, Kiryu has access to two distinct fighting styles: the Yakuza style, which retains the classic brawler combat reminiscent of his previous appearances, and the Agent style, characterized by high-tech gadgets and precision. This duality in combat options adds depth to battles and allows players to adapt to different situations.

Moreover, "Like a Dragon Gaiden" reintroduces beloved Yakuza series features like karaoke, Pocket Circuit racing, cabaret club, and fighting arenas, offering a diverse range of side activities. The presence of a new character named Akame, who provides Kiryu with sub-missions, further enriches the gameplay experience. To add more nostalgia, the game includes classic Master System and arcade titles that Kiryu can enjoy, making it a well-rounded and enjoyable addition to the Yakuza universe
